Historical & Cultural Background
The name 'Travail' is derived from the French word for 'work' or 'labor'. It is often associated with the concept of hard work and effort. In a broader cultural context, the term has historical significance in discussions of labor rights and the value of work. The name is relatively uncommon as a given name, primarily used in French-speaking regions.
